WebHorsetails are members of the genus Equisetum, the only genus in the family Equisetaceae. There are 15 species of equisetum found worldwide; field horsetail (Equisetum arvense) … WebMay 12, 2006 · Field horsetail ( Equisetum arvense) is a primitive perennial native to North America and Europe. Meadow pine, green foxtail rush, bottlebrush, and horse pipes are other common names for field horsetail. WebJan 16, 2024 · Other Common Names: Dutch rush, scouring rush, winter scouring rush, rough horsetail, snake grass, barred horsetail, Kamchatka horsetail Parts Used: Aerial parts Energetics: Dry Thermal Properties: Neutral Actions: Antimicrobial, diuretic, nutritive, styptic, tonic (integumentary), vulnerary Taste: Sweet, bitter

WebEquisetum scirpoides ( dwarf scouring rush or dwarf horsetail) Michx., Fl. Bor.-Amer. 2: 281 (1803). 2 n = 216. The smallest of the currently occurring representatives of the genus Equisetum (horsetail). The smallest Equisetum, E. scirpoides has circumpolar distribution.
